Premiere Urgence Internationale (PUI) is a non-profit, non-political and non religious humanitarian NGO. PUI started humanitarian intervention in Ukraine in February 2015. The mission's objectives are to improve or restore equitable access to primary health care for the local and displaced population affected by the military conflict and to improve their living conditions by covering their fundamental needs.

Qualifications

Education Degree: University degree in psychology (or related field), Master in clinical psychology, training in CBT-based and other evidence-based Interventions as a plus.

Work experience: At minimum 2 years of clinical practice in mental health care and at minimum 2 years of experience with an NGO

As a plus will be previous experience in community and public health, in scalable MHPSS programs (such as PM+, mhGAP, Children resilience), in trauma-focused therapy, in working with displaced populations. Experience and ability to work in unstable environments

Language Skills: Fluent in English, Ukrainian and Russian. 

Knowledge & skills: Good writing skills, strong project management skills, solid programmatic, financial, and organizational planning skills. Knowledge of MHPSS programming. 

Knowledge of procedures: institutional donors (OFDA, ECHO, AAP, UN agencies etc.), MHPSS intervention in Eastern Ukraine, good knowledge of IASC MHPSS guidelines, knowledge of integration of mental health and psychosocial support services in primary health care settings will be asset. 

Computer skills: Confident user of Microsoft Office (with focus on Excel and Word) and Outlook Express.

 Tasks and Responsibilities: 

 ENSURE IMPLEMENTATION AND MONITORING OF MHPSS PROGRAM 

  1. Ensures implementation, monitoring and evaluation of MHPSS activities, according with the strategy defined. 
  2. Ensures all activities are in line with the PUI Intervention Framework for MHPSS 
  3. Works in close collaboration with the Field Coordinator and Health Coordinator on the strategy for the MHPSS activities he/she is managing. 
  4. Works in close collaboration with the Medical team in the field to ensure an integrated approach.
  5. Ensures proper functioning of MHPSS activities falling under his/her responsibility and ensures compliance with goals defined in the project proposal/s. 
  6. Manages the day-to-day activities of the MHPSS activities according to Donor and PUI guidelines.
  7. Ensures that project planning and monitoring tools are up to date and accurate. 
  8. Follows up weekly data entry by the MHPSS staff, and compiling the monthly report in line with project and donor requirements. 
  9. Follows up the progress, challenges and achievements towards project targets and indicators in PSS activities and informs his/her line manager of any serious challenge in this regard.
  10. Provides support for the development of key MHPSS messages for IEC, community activities and communication materials.
  11. Provides support to the development of MHPSS trainings to health workers and sessions to beneficiaries.
  12. Analyses MHPSS data and other sources of information to assess progress and recommends improvements 
  13. Follows up the logistics, HR, and financial aspects of the project.
  14. Ensures the quality of the service provided.
  15. Ensures proper archiving of all the documents, tools and training materials produced in the context of project/s and ensures the availability of the verification sources mentioned in the proposals. 
  16. Assures the data protection protocol regarding patients.
  17. Ensures information is timely added to PMTs, including data for indicators and updates in work plan.
  18. Drafts MHPSS sections of reports to donors.

SUPERVISE THE MHPSS TEAM AND ENSURES CAPACITY BUILDING

  1. Ensures the application of the Internal Rules of Procedure of PUI for the mission, and guarantees that they are known and respected by the teams. 
  2. Plans and organizes recruitments according with the needs of the projects, by creating and/or updating job profiles / job descriptions and participating actively in the hiring process (interviewing, testing, etc.).
  3. Participates in any decisions related to the termination of employment contracts of team members. 
  4. Ensures that each staff is subject to a written evaluation at least once per contract period and per year, and at a minimum before leaving office. 
  5. Creates coordination mechanisms specific to the projects and ensures proper management of all the medical staff. 
  6. Identifies the training needs of the team and addresses them (organizational and medical support, methodology, organization of training sessions…). 
  7. Constructs the organizational chart of the team, and has it endorsed by the Field Coordinator and Admin Base. 
  8. Ensures technical supervision of the MHPSS staff with the support of the HQ MHPSS Technical Referent, and provides advice/guidance to improve the practices. 
  9. Supports the staff under his/her direct management in the fulfilment of their duties by ensuring that agreed activities and procedures are regularly and timely performed by PSS team.
  10. Follows up plans and organizes capacity building and training based on training needs assessment and project objectives.
  11. Solves team conflicts, if any occurs among the team.
  12. Ensures team building among his/her team.

 ENSURE LOGISTICAL AND ADMINISTRATIVE SUPPORT FOR MHPSS PROGRAM

  1. On a monthly basis, provides the Administrator with all information necessary for the development of cash flow estimates specific to his/her program(s). 
  2. Ensures that HR documents (attendance sheet, leave request, etc.) are communicated to the Administrative Manager on time. 
  3. Ensures that the monthly budget tracking of the program(s) falling under his/her responsibility is up-to-date, participates in analyses, detects possible anomalies, and proposes adjustments. 
  4. In coordination with the Logistics Manager, he/she organizes the logistical components of his/her programs (delivery, distribution, on-site storage, etc). 
  5. Communicates to the Logistics Manager on a weekly basis his/her needs related to vehicles and communication equipment for the implementation of programs.  
  6. Prepares purchase requests according with the MHPSS needs and ensures proper communication of specifications.

 INTERNAL AND EXTERNAL LIAISON 

  1. Participates in external MHPSS Sector Coordination meetings. 
  2. Together with Health PM create or update the referral pathway of psychiatrist patients.
  3. Reports continuously to the Field Coordinator on the achievement of his/her objectives, the implementation of the program and the needs identified on the field.
  4. Reports to Health Coordinator and HQ MHPSS Technical Referent on the required technical aspects.
  5. Communicate the needs and requests of his/her team to the other departments, using the proper communication channels, and ensuring his/her team does the same with proper anticipation and level of formalization.

 ENSURE THE SAFETY OF PROPERTY AND PEOPLE

  1. Ensures that the safety plan is known by the team falling under his/her responsibility, and that safety rules are respected. 
  2. Contributes to data collection on safety issues in his/her field of operations and disseminates them to the Field Coordinator regularly or on an ad-hoc basis if urgent. 
  3. Ensures that projects, methodologies, or selection criteria do not place beneficiaries, PUI staff or any other persons at risk of harm. 
  4. Ensures that members of his/her team and daily paid workers, as the case may be, are provided with safety gear adapted to their activities (for example: Covid-19 protection) 
  5. Responsible for the compliance to the security policy on the activity sites, in PUI subbases and during the movements of his/her team. 
  6. Reporting on the security situation to Field Coordinator and to Log/Security Assistant.
  7. Ensuring PUI security regulations are implemented by the program team, and that the proper validations are obtained.
  8. Contributing to PUI’s security analysis by his/her input upon request.

CONTRIBUTE TO THE DEVELOPOMENT OF NEW PROPOSALS

  1. Participates in identifying health-related needs in coordination with the Field Coordinator and Health Coordinator. 
  2. In the context of identifying new operations, he/she contributes to the preparation of project proposals for the health sector or other, as per request. 
  3. Participates in the strategy development of the mission.
